Abstract
The invention relates to granula containing ivermectin and clothianidin. The granula is composed of active ingredients, auxiliaries, binder and carriers. The granula comprises, by weight, 0.01%-5% of ivermectin, 0.01%-10% of clothianidin, 1%-15% of auxiliaries, 0.5%-10% of binder and the balance carriers. The granula containing the ivermectin and the clothianidin is wide in an insecticidal spectrum, not only can effectively prevent and control injurious insects such as borers, aphids and thrips on the ground, but also is good in effect on injurious insects such as nematodes and grubs under the ground. The composite of the ivermectin and clothianidin is remarkable in synergistic effect, good in product preventive effect and long in a validity period.
Description
Technical field
The present invention relates to the granular pesticide field, specifically is the granule that contains ivermectin and thiophene worm amine.
Background technology
Ivermectin; Have another name called Ivermectin HCL; English name: Ivermectin; Be the semi-synthetic macrolides multicomponent antibiotic that is produced by the Avid kyowamycin fermentation, high-efficiency broad spectrum can effectively be controlled insects such as Lepidoptera, diptera and thrips; Insect to coleoptera, orthoptera, Hymenoptera, Isoptera, Siphonaptera, Dermaptera and psocopteran some particular types also has certain toxic action simultaneously, can be used for numerous crop pest controls such as sugarcane, paddy rice, wheat, corn, fruit tree, vegetables, cotton, tobacco.
Thiophene worm amine belongs to second generation nicotinic insecticide, has characteristics such as low toxicity, active height, tagging property and interior absorption are strong, is applicable to foliar spray, soil treatment.
Chinese patent 200910018515.3 discloses a kind of clothianidin sustained and controlled release granule composite, is processed by thiophene worm amine, carrier and seed coating medicine etc., uses anti-insect such as eliminate aphis at crop root.Chinese patent 201110426804.4 discloses that a kind of said composition can be processed granule with fipronil bisamide and the composite composition of thiophene worm amine, is mainly used in control lepidoptera pest and homoptera pest.Foregoing invention is mainly used in the homoptera pest and the lepidoptera pest of control overground part, and relatively poor for root-knot nematode, these two kinds main soil insect preventive effects of grub, can not satisfy the demand of peasant household.
Utilize ivermectin to process granule control soil insect and do not retrieve open file.Ivermectin and thiophene worm amine compounded combination are not seen open yet.
Summary of the invention
The purpose of this invention is to provide a kind of granule that contains ivermectin and thiophene worm amine, solve the problem that present granular pesticide insecticidal spectrum can not satisfy peasant household's demand, when being implemented in prevention and control overground part insect, doublely control main soil insects such as root-knot nematode, grub.
The present invention solves the problems of the technologies described above the technical scheme of being taked: the granule that contains ivermectin and thiophene worm amine; Form by active ingredient, auxiliary agent, binding agent, carrier; The granule prescription is made up of following components in weight percentage: ivermectin 0.01%~5%, thiophene worm amine 0.01%~10%, auxiliary agent 1%~15%; Binding agent 0.5%~10%, carrier complements to 100%.
Described auxiliary agent is calcium lignosulfonate, sodium lignin sulfonate, magnesium lignosulfonate, naphthalenesulfonate formaldehyde condensation compound, alkylnaphthalene sulfonate formaldehyde condensation products, polycarboxylate, draw back one or more the combination in powder, lauryl sodium sulfate, AEO, APES, calcium dodecyl benzene sulfonate, azone, thiophene ketone, the maleic acid di-sec-octyl sodium sulfonate.
Described binding agent is one or more the combination in starch, sucrose, polyvinyl alcohol, the carboxymethyl cellulose.
Described carrier is one or more the combination in river sand, kaolin, diatomite, bentonite, white carbon, gypsum, sodium sulphate, ammonium sulfate, calcium carbonate, ammonium dihydrogen phosphate (ADP), potassium dihydrogen phosphate, ammonium chloride, potassium chloride, the urea.
The described preparation method who contains the granule of ivermectin and thiophene worm amine is: ivermectin, thiophene worm amine, auxiliary agent, binding agent and carrier are mixed the back pulverize; Stir after adding water-wet; Be that core carrier carries out dressing with river sand or diatomite again; Sieve after the drying, promptly get the granule that contains ivermectin and thiophene worm amine of the present invention.
The granule that contains ivermectin and thiophene worm amine of the present invention; Be used to prevent and treat soil insect, nematode and the ground insect of crops such as sugarcane, corn, banana, peanut, vegetables, tobacco, forest, comprise grub, mole cricket, cutworm, chafer, root-knot nematode, aphid, snout moth's larva, thrips etc.
The present invention has following beneficial effect:
(1) active ingredient of the present invention is mixed by ivermectin and thiophene worm amine and forms, and the two synergistic function is obvious, and prevention effect is good; Lasting period is long; Can reduce spraying times and formulation rate, reduce drug cost, delay the resistance development of ivermectin and thiophene worm amine simultaneously.
(2) insecticidal spectrum of the present invention is wide, effective insects such as the snout moth's larva of prevention and control overground part, aphid, thrips, and excellent to insect effects such as the nematode of underground part, grubs.
(3) during as carrier, can supply nutrient components such as the required N of crop, P, K, S, Ca with sodium sulphate, ammonium sulfate, calcium carbonate, ammonium dihydrogen phosphate (ADP), potassium dihydrogen phosphate, ammonium chloride, potassium chloride, urea, further improve output.
Embodiment
Embodiment 1 0.02% ivermectin thiophene worm amine granule
Prescription: ivermectin 0.01kg, thiophene worm amine 0.01kg, sodium lignin sulfonate 0.5kg, lauryl sodium sulfate 0.5kg, polyvinyl alcohol 0.5kg, ammonium sulfate 20kg, potassium dihydrogen phosphate 15kg, kaolin 5kg, white carbon 5kg, river sand complements to 100kg.
Above-mentioned recipe ingredient except that river sand being mixed the back pulverize, stir after adding water-wet, is that core carrier carries out dressing again with the river sand, sieves after the drying, promptly gets 0.02% ivermectin thiophene worm amine granule.
Embodiment 2 0.1% ivermectin thiophene worm amine granules
Prescription: ivermectin 0.03kg, thiophene worm amine 0.07kg, magnesium lignosulfonate 2kg, lauryl sodium sulfate 0.5kg, polycarboxylate 0.5kg, polyvinyl alcohol 3kg, ammonium dihydrogen phosphate (ADP) 25kg, kaolin 20kg, river sand complements to 100kg.
Above-mentioned recipe ingredient except that river sand being mixed the back pulverize, stir after adding water-wet, is that core carrier carries out dressing again with the river sand, sieves after the drying, promptly gets 0.1% ivermectin thiophene worm amine granule.
Embodiment 3 0.3% ivermectin thiophene worm amine granules
Prescription: ivermectin 0.1kg, thiophene worm amine 0.2kg, calcium lignosulfonate 2kg, lauryl sodium sulfate 1kg, polycarboxylate 0.5kg, starch 5kg, potassium dihydrogen phosphate 15kg, ammonium chloride 25kg, kaolin 10kg, river sand complements to 100kg.
Above-mentioned recipe ingredient except that river sand being mixed the back pulverize, stir after adding water-wet, is that core carrier carries out dressing again with the river sand, sieves after the drying, promptly gets 0.3% ivermectin thiophene worm amine granule.

Ivermectin, thiophene worm amine and be mixed to the indoor joint toxicity measuring test of Meloidogyne incognita:
Test with ivermectin, two kinds of single agent of thiophene worm amine as the contrast medicament, and according to No. 5, No. 1-mixture of following ratio preparation mixture:
No. 1, mixture: ivermectin: thiophene worm amine=1:1
No. 2, mixture: ivermectin: thiophene worm amine=1:2
No. 3, mixture: ivermectin: thiophene worm amine=1:3
No. 4, mixture: ivermectin: thiophene worm amine=1:4
No. 5, mixture: ivermectin: thiophene worm amine=1:5
Test is the examination worm with the Meloidogyne incognita, and blank is set, and adopts dip method to carry out toxicity test and do statistical analysis ivermectin, thiophene worm amine and above-mentioned 5 mixtures, and final statistics is as shown in the table:
Toxicity Determination result shows, ivermectin, thiophene worm amine are mixed co-toxicity coefficient to Meloidogyne incognita all greater than 120 according to above-mentioned 5 different ratios, explains that these two kinds of active ingredients are mixed and have synergistic function.
